Title: Bifold Door Hinge Repair: A Comprehensive Guide

Bifold doors are a popular choice for homeowners who want to save space and add a touch of elegance to their homes. These doors consist of 2 panels that fold versus each other, permitting them to move open and closed smoothly. Nevertheless, like any other door, bifold doors can experience wear and tear, particularly on their hinges. This post will supply a detailed guide to bifold door hinge repair, consisting of the tools you'll need, the steps to follow, and some regularly asked questions.

Tools You'll Need:
ScrewdriverHammerChiselWood fillerSandpaperPaint or stain (optional)Replacement hinges
Actions to Follow:

Identify the Problem: The initial step in bifold door hinge repair is to determine the issue. Check if the door is drooping, tough to open or close, or if there are any visible signs of damage on the hinges.

Remove the Door: To repair the hinges, you'll require to get rid of the door from the frame. Start by removing the screws that hold the hinges to the door frame. Then, thoroughly raise the door off the hinges and put it on a flat surface.

Examine the Hinges: Once the door is eliminated, examine the hinges for any indications of damage. Search for loose screws, bent or broken hinge leaves, or any other visible damage.

Repair or Replace the Hinges: If the hinges are repairable, tighten up any loose screws and hammer any bent hinge leaves back into place. If the hinges are beyond repair, remove them from the door and frame and replace them with brand-new ones.

Fill Any Holes: If you've eliminated the old hinges, you'll likely be entrusted holes in the door and frame. Fill these holes with wood filler, permit it to dry, and then sand it down up until it's smooth.

Reattach the Door: Once the wood filler is dry and sanded, reattach the door to the frame using the brand-new hinges. Ensure the door is level and lined up properly before tightening up the screws.

Frequently asked questions:
Can I repair a bifold door hinge myself, or do I require to employ an expert?
While it is possible to repair a bifold door hinge yourself, it may be simpler to employ a professional if you're not comfortable working with tools or if the damage is substantial.
How often do bifold door hinges requirement to be replaced?
Bifold door hinges can last for several years with appropriate upkeep. Nevertheless, they may require to be replaced every 5-10 years, depending upon use and wear and tear.
Can I use any kind of hinge for my Bifold Door Track Cleaning door?
No, it's essential to utilize hinges specifically created for bifold doors. These hinges are made to accommodate the folding movement of the door and will guarantee smooth operation.
How do I understand if my bifold door hinges are beyond repair?
If the hinges are significantly bent, rusted, or have actually broken leaves, they may be beyond repair and need to be replaced.
Can I paint or stain my bifold door after repairing the hinges?
Yes, when the wood filler is dry and sanded, you can paint or stain your bifold door to match the rest of your design.
